Did you know that nearly two-thirds of Denver’s local emissions come from buildings? To tackle this issue, the city launched the Denver Electrification Project, a bold initiative aimed at cutting greenhouse gas emissions and transitioning buildings to cleaner, more efficient energy sources.
A key part of this effort is the Denver Electrification Policy, introduced in 2021. This policy targets large apartment and commercial buildings over 25,000 square feet, requiring them to meet energy efficiency levels that rank in the top 15% of similar buildings in the city by 2030. This ensures that Denver’s biggest energy consumers are operating as efficiently as possible.
To support this transition, the city established the Building Electrification Incentive Program, a $41 million initiative funded by Denver’s Climate Protection Fund. This program provides financial assistance and technical support, prioritizing “equity priority” buildings and communities to ensure a fair and inclusive shift toward electrification. Through these policies and programs, Denver is making a significant push toward a cleaner, more sustainable future.
Why Make the Shift to Electrify?
Electrification means replacing fossil fuel-based systems with electricity to reduce energy consumption and environmental impact. Here are some key reasons to make the switch:
- Lower Carbon Emissions: Switching to electric systems, especially when powered by renewable energy, significantly reduces greenhouse gas emissions and contributes to a cleaner environment.
- Cost Savings Over Time: Electric appliances are typically more energy-efficient than gas-powered options, helping to lower your energy bills in the long run. Plus, rebates and incentives can help offset upfront costs.
- A More Reliable Power Grid: Electric systems can adjust to changing energy demands, making the power grid more resilient while ensuring a stable energy supply.
- Healthier Indoor Air Quality: Gas appliances can release pollutants like carbon monoxide and nitrogen dioxide and contribute to respiratory issues and potential dangers.
- Future-Proofing Your Property: Upgrading your property now keeps your home or business compliant with the latest regulations for future energy advancements.
Making the shift to electric isn’t just about compliance—it’s a smart investment in efficiency, sustainability, and long-term savings.
What Are the Challenges of Residential Electrification?
The Denver Electrification Project looks amazing in theory, but there are several challenges to making the switch to electric systems in an existing home, apartment, or building. Your system probably needs a Denver electrical panel upgrade or wiring updates to handle the increased electrical load of electric heating, cooking, or water heating.
